达梦数据库日期格式拼接
时间: 2023-07-26 09:24:47 浏览: 87
在达梦数据库中,可以使用 `TO_CHAR()` 函数将日期类型的数据转换为字符串类型,并使用字符串的拼接函数 `||` 进行拼接。例如,将日期类型的列 `date_column` 和时间类型的列 `time_column` 拼接为完整的日期时间字符串,可以使用以下语句:
```
SELECT TO_CHAR(date_column, 'YYYY-MM-DD') || ' ' || TO_CHAR(time_column, 'HH24:MI:SS') AS datetime_str FROM your_table;
```
其中,`'YYYY-MM-DD'` 和 `'HH24:MI:SS'` 是日期和时间的格式化字符串,可以根据需要进行修改。`AS datetime_str` 则是为拼接后的字符串起一个别名。
相关问题
达梦数据库字符串拼接
在达梦数据库中,可以使用字符串拼接函数CONCAT来进行字符串拼接操作。具体语法如下:
```sql
SELECT CONCAT(string1, string2, ...)
```
其中,string1、string2等参数为要拼接的字符串,可以是常量、列名或者表达式。例如,假设有一个表student,包含name和age两列,可以使用以下语句将name和age拼接成一个字符串:
```sql
SELECT CONCAT(name, ' is ', age, ' years old') AS info FROM student
```
这将返回一个包含拼接结果的info列。注意,拼接的字符串之间可以使用逗号、空格等分隔符。
另外,在达梦数据库中还支持使用“||”操作符进行字符串拼接,例如:
```sql
SELECT name || ' is ' || age || ' years old' AS info FROM student
```
以上两种方式都可以实现字符串的拼接操作。
达梦数据库字符串拼接函数
达梦数据库中没有内置的字符串拼接函数,但可以使用字符串连接操作符"||"来实现字符串的拼接。例如:
```sql
SELECT 'Hello ' || 'World' AS ConcatenatedString;
```
上述示例中,"Hello "和"World"两个字符串通过"||"操作符进行连接,结果为"Hello World"。